African and Middle Eastern Countries to Trade with Russia in Rubles
Many partners of Russia in Africa and the Middle East will switch to trading in the Russian national currency. This was reported by RT, citing Mikhail Bogdanov, special representative of the President of the Russian Federation for the Middle East and Africa and Deputy Foreign Minister.
“I think this is a very promising direction. Many partners (in Africa and the Middle East) will move in this direction in the near future. We are speaking with many. I can say that we will work in this direction with our Syrian partners. I believe we will do so with certain partners in Africa as well,” said Bogdanov.
Russia has been negotiating with partners in Asia and Africa for over a year regarding the transition to rubles in trade settlements.
